The Relationship Between The Middle And Working Classes Essay

The Relationship Between The Middle And Working Classes - Essay ExampleThis research will begin with the statement that around the turn of the ordinal century, there was so much inequality that the middle class and the working class could not afford the same standards of living. However, some members of the middle class stretched their hands to help those who were in the working class. Addams explains how as a child belonging to the middle class helped the working class children not to feel bad somewhat their situation when her father told her to wear a cloth that other kids wear so that she can be equal with them. This attitude helped the members of the working class in the twentieth century to feel that they belong to the same society and can share equally with other members of the society. Addams uses her life example to suggest that living among the vile is an opportunity to improve their lives in many ways. She says, There were other genuine reasons for living among the poor than that of practicing medicine upon them. Improved live refers to several factors that make mortal attain higher standards of living including increased wages, more food, better health, higher social status, more comfort, and higher financing standing in general. Addams says that people in the streets in East London were very poor and that the middle class tried to help them in mitigating their problems. Those poor people did not have nice food to eat and gathered in the streets at night to buy vegetables which were almost rotten, others eating them raw.
